Laser cleaning has emerged as a efficient method for eliminating residue from industrial surfaces. Leveraging the energy of highly focused laser beams, this process can effectively remove a wide range of materials, including paint, without damaging the underlying substrate.
The advantages of laser cleaning in industrial applications are extensive. It offers a non-invasive cleaning solution, minimizing the risk of surface imperfections. Laser cleaning also provides highprecision and can target confined areas. Additionally, it is an environmentally responsible process, as it produces minimal waste.

Advanced Laser Rust Removal
Laser rust removal offers a cutting-edge approach to clearing corrosion from various substrates. Utilizing a concentrated beam of laser energy, this method efficiently vaporizes the rust without damaging the underlying composition. Precision laser rust removal provides a non-invasive solution for restoring assets while minimizing waste generation.
